My new novel Warpath into Sonora is available for preorder!



My new novel, a Western from the Apache point of view, is available for preorder on Amazon. Warpath into Sonora uses a lot of the research I did for my latest military history book, Apache Warrior vs US Cavalryman: 1846–86. I spent two years studying the Apache way of war and had so much left over that couldn't fit into the history book that I decided to write a novel. It even includes a recipe for making poison out of a rotting deer spleen! What more could you want? The blurb is below.

Arizona 1846
Nantan, a young Apache warrior, is building a name for himself by leading raids against Mexican ranches to impress his war chief, and the chief’s lovely daughter.
But there is one thing he and all other Apaches fear—a ruthless band of Mexican scalp hunters who slaughter entire villages.
Nantan and his friends have sworn to fight back, but they are inexperienced, and led by a war chief driven mad with a thirst for revenge. Can they track their tribe’s worst enemy into unknown territory and defeat them?
